WELLINGTON NEWS Cathedral Cave an ideal venue for Anna and Damian’s wedding

- By COLIN ROUSE

WELLINGTON resident Anna Rouse married Damian Lodge on Saturday, October 20, inside the Cathedral Cave at Wellington Caves. Anna is a nurse at Dubbo Base Hospital and Damien is Academic Dean at Palmerston North University in New Zealand.

Guests came from Wellington, Byron Bay, New Zealand, Tasmania, Wagga Wagga, Bathurst, Singleton, Canberra, Orange, Goulburn, Dubbo and Brisbane.

The reception was held in Wellington at the Duke of Wellington Function Centre and B&B.

The food was prepared by Head Chef Toby Rouse from Press in Dubbo, chef William Rouse from Brisbane, and assisted by Restaurant Manager Miller Rouse also from Brisbane.

Sophia Rouse sang for her sister as she walked down the aisle, accompanie­d by her Uncle Simon. Mum Laurie decorated the tables and Dad, photograph­er Colin Rouse, took the photos

Damien’s aunties from Tasmania made the beautiful fruit cake, Uncle Dave Rouse drove the bus from Dubbo to bring all the guests from Dubbo to Wellington, and friends and family all pitched in to help decorate and set up the wedding. Anna’s beautiful friend Jus did the bride’s makeup and hair.

The whole family including friends helped to make the day a wonderful fun and love filled day.

Al Smith from Dubbo entertaine­d everyone, singing throughout the night and then Damien, joined by his old band The Dogs, kept everyone up dancing. Wedding guests in the Cathedral Cave
